No Denying

Good Morning!! On the night of His arrest, Jesus again called Peter, James, and John to accompany Him. But when Jesus is arrested, the disciples flee,...even after having witnessed the transfiguration. Like-wise, many times we too, experience the reality of God's glory in our lives,...only to struggle when confronted with real-life fears and temptations.

Peter declared, "Even if all fall away, I will not." "Truly I tell you," Jesus answered, "today—yes, tonight—before the rooster crows twice you yourself will disown me three times."—Mark 14:29-30 (NIV)

Despite our failure to stay with Jesus, or even claim Him at times,...God has continually responded to our failures with yet more displays of love and forgiveness. In the face of dismal human shortcomings, God's glory and grace still shines forth to heal, reconcile, and restore us all.

By failing to follow Jesus,...are we not also denying Him?

Most gracious and loving God, forgive us for not living as those who have witnessed Your glory. Help us to better display our faith, in Your wonder working power. Amen.
